Hospitalist Program

Tyler ContinueCARE Hospital works with a dedicated group of hospitalist who are devoted to efficiently managing the process of inpatient care from the time of admission to discharge from our hospital. Hospitalist can be internal medicine or family medicine physicians and have training in specialties such as, cardiology and intensive care. These physicians assume the primary responsibility for managing the medical needs of the patients who are admitted to our hospital.


A hospitalist does not replace the patient's primary care physician, surgeon, or other specialist, but works in close consultation with them to provide total case management during the patient's entire stay in our hospital. The hospitalists keep the patient's primary care physician up-to-date on their care and treatment plan.

Our hospitalists are committed to providing quality and compassionate care to our patients and their families. Whether explaining a medical procedure, updating the family on their loved one's condition or planning appropriate care after discharge, our hospitalist are dedicated to ensuring that patients are comfortable and receive very good care during their stay in Tyler ContinueCARE Hospital.

Hospitalists do not see patients outside of the hospital setting. While a patient is under the care of a hospitalist, the primary care physician receives continuous updates about the patient's condition and plays a major role in the treatment plan.

Once a patient is discharged from our hospital, any follow-up appointments should be made with the primary care physician who has consulted with the hospitalist in developing the treatment plan.

Tyler ContinueCARE Hospital is a 51 bed LTAC hospital located on the 4th floor of our host hospital Trinity Mother Frances Hospital. We enjoy the best of both worlds by being in partnership with a large 352 bed acute care hospital yet maintaining our small hospital atmosphere. Our employees are a dedicated team who work together to deliver the best possible care for our patients. Our longer length of stay allows our staff the opportunity to get to know their patients and families and spend quality time making a difference.
